Sea Hear Now returned to Asbury Park for its fourth annual year, sporting another great lineup of legendary artists of the past, mighty contemporaries of the present, and local acts and rising stars that will make up the live music scene future.

Our photographer Kevin McGann made the trek to the beachfront festival for Day 1 of the festival, which kicked off with a set from local act Dogs In A Pile, followed by pop duo Aly & AJ, and Canadian instrumental band Surfrajettes.

From there, it was a set from Nashville’s Annie Dirusso, that led into the modern reggae of Skip Marley, into the lively indie pop of Peach Pit, followed by a passionate performance from Celisse.

The night was rounded up with a trip back with Boy George & Culture Club, before the impeccable guitar musings of Billy Strings, followed by the equally crafty Gary Clark Jr, before the night was sent home in epic fashion by one of the most reliable bands in rock and roll: My Morning Jacket.
